Perform maintenance and repairs to auxiliary systems which directly support the operation of the facility and within the distribution network
Participate in mandatory training and other programs
Perform, install, inspect, overhaul, and maintain various plant equipment including engine generators, pumps, valves, piping, traps, boilers, and chillers as necessary to meet plant operational needs
Prepare technical data and equipment observation reports necessary for proper diagnostic work and machinery history records
Observe and comply with all standard safety codes and practices and perform work in accordance with recognized trade and company standards and, where applicable, local, state, and federal laws
Organize and submit information to supervisors as needed to order parts and materials required in the general performance of job assignments
Determine and obtain the parts and supplies from stock as required in order to perform repairs, maintenance, and overhaul work; prepare stockroom requisitions as required
Maintain work areas and shop facilities in a clean, orderly, and safe conditions

Three (3) years of experience as a mechanic or similar role in a Central Heating Plant (CHP) or similar environment
Proficient with precision measuring devices like dial calipers, micrometers, gauges and other instruments)
Possess or has the desire to achieve Massachusetts Forklift (1C), Hoisting (3A) licenses or Welding Certification
Minimum of a High School diploma or equivalent
